Join the MFA for a free, live stream program for students learning remotely. This 30-minute, live interactive program* connects an MFA educator with students to explore works of art from the Museum’s collection.

Explore paintings depicting battles from the American Revolution as well as John Singleton Copley’s portraits of some of the patriots of colonial Boston while learning how the MFA is reinterpreting its collection and recognizing the role of indigenous and African patriots absent from the tradition of portrait painting through the use of the “Empty Frame."
